    Celebrating the 2nd anniversary of the “Disability, Employment, and Occupational Health” Chair:

    In honor of the 2nd Anniversary of the Chair of Training and Research “Disability, Employment, and Occupational Health,” the Better World Fund is co-organizing a Gala with the Chair at the Hôtel de Poulpry, Maison des Polytechniciens, on Thursday, December 14, 2023.

    Better World Production

    This inaugural Parisian edition aims to support the cause of Disability by honoring the work of the Chair led by Karine Gros, Associate Professor Accredited to Supervise Research at the University Paris-Créteil (UPEC), and Knight in the National Order of the Legion of Honor.

    The evening will feature a Trophy presentation ceremony honoring three individuals for their impactful contributions to the field of Disability and the screening of the animated film “Dear Mother,” produced by Better World Production and supported by Thales, SAP, Public Finances, the Embassy of France, and the French Institute in the United Arab Emirates. Sponsored by Karine Gros and author/comedian Adda Abdali, “Dear Mother” is inspired by the true story of an Emirati child with Down syndrome who became a Paralympic swimming champion. Following the dinner, a raffle will be organized to support initiatives and awareness events for Disability in 2024 and organizations working towards the health and inclusivity of society.

    Announcing the 2024 program, centred around the Crown Jewel of Philanthropy.

    The final pillar of this event, the Better World Fund will announce the auction of the “Crown Jewel of Philanthropy” at the Cannes Festival on May 19, 2024. This legendary 23.43-carat pink diamond, designed by high-jewelry designer Guy Baruch, is said to originate from the famous Golconda mine. With an estimated value between 8 and 10 million dollars, the proceeds from its sale will be donated to the Better World Fund and the Lang Lang Foundation. This exceptional diamond, a modified brilliant-cut cushion of 23.43 carats, is about to go under the hammer at the prestigious Better World Fund charity auction—an event that promises not only elegance but also an impact on the world.
